G2 reviewers report that PageProof excels in overall user satisfaction, reflected in its higher G2 Score compared to ReviewStudio. Users appreciate its intuitive interface and the ease of marking up proofs, making the review process seamless and efficient.
According to verified reviews, ReviewStudio is praised for its flexibility and functionality, particularly in managing creative feedback. Users highlight its straightforward versioning system, which simplifies the comparison of different iterations, making it a strong choice for teams focused on creative projects.
Users say that PageProof's custom workflows significantly enhance team collaboration, allowing internal proofing processes to occur smoothly before client reviews. This feature is particularly beneficial for teams handling multiple projects simultaneously.
Reviewers mention that while ReviewStudio is well-designed for creative feedback, it has a smaller user base, which may limit the breadth of community support and shared resources compared to PageProof, which has a larger number of reviews and a more established presence in the market.
G2 reviewers highlight the quality of support provided by PageProof, noting its responsiveness and helpfulness. This is a key factor for users who prioritize reliable customer service, especially when navigating complex projects.
According to recent user feedback, ReviewStudio's strengths lie in its ability to streamline the review of various creative materials, such as videos and brochures. However, some users feel that it may not fully meet the needs of larger teams or more complex workflows, where PageProof's robust features might be more advantageous.
